基于舱外航天服头盔面窗透明件的边缘复合连接技术研究

扫码查看
舱外航天服头盔为多层面窗结构,压力防护是其首要的防护功能,面窗与金属盔壳之间的连接方式是关键.基于舱外服头盔面窗为聚碳酸酯基材、非规则曲面、端口弧线闭合、薄壁透明等结构特点,提出了一种聚碳酸酯面窗透明件的边缘复合连接方式,并开展了结构设计、仿真分析、原理样机研制、试验验证等工作,研究结果表明:该复合连接结构稳定可靠,性能满足应用要求.
Study on Hybrid Edge-joint of Visor Transparencies for EVA Spacesuit Helmet
EVA Spacesuit helmet adopts multi-layer visors design and the joint pattern of visor trans-parencies with metal helmet-shell is the key.Due to the visor features such as Polycarbonate(PC)substrate,irregular surfaces,closed arc-line placket,thin-walled transparent,a hybrid edge-joint of visors was proposed in this paper.The structure design and simulation analysis were conducted,the Hybrid Edge-joint prototype was developed,and the verification test was carried out.The results show that the Hybrid edge-joint is stable,reliable,and can meet the application requirements.
